Published in 1868. Taken from the most authentic Records and Dedicated to the Irish Brigade by the Abbé MacGeoghegan, with a continuation from the Treaty of Limerick to the present time by John Mitchell. The History of Ireland Ancient and Modern was written by Abbé James MacGeoghegan and was originally written in French and published in three volumes between 1758 and 1763 as Histoire de l’Irlande Ancienne et Moderne. The first two volumes of the history were first published in Paris and the last in Amsterdam. These two volumes total 1,270 pages. Hardbound; no dust jacket Good condition considering their age.
